Output 570580260bd54647320f860dc3daeb164c0f7d2656723798cccf336759c41836:3

value
8944710
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a678be3df94bdd173d81dd43844a8fca73da5d8a OP_EQUAL
address
MP5P3etKkPS4JXzE3s8u3LYsdEw7jwZHne
transaction
570580260bd54647320f860dc3daeb164c0f7d2656723798cccf336759c41836
spent
true